Hold up, slow down. Let me just slow down. I don’t want you all to hear me say today that all debt is wrong. Let me start off by saying that, but most of the debt you have is wrong. It’s not that you borrow; it’s what we borrow for. Very few of us in this community are going to have enough money to buy a house outright or pay cash for a house. Very few of us will be in that kind of situation.
So, borrowing for a house — by the way, a house is an appreciating asset. There you go, an appreciating asset. It appreciates in value. A car, on the other hand, is not an appreciating asset. The moment you drive off the lot, and you haven’t even gone a mile, the car is now worth less than what you still owe on it, a brand-new car.
